About

Dr. Anlin Xu has 20 years of experience in treating allergic diseases and asthma in adults and children. She is a Fellow of the American Academy of Allergy, Asthma, and Immunology; the American College of Allergy, Asthma, and Immunology; and the American Contact Dermatitis Society. Dr. Xu has held various leadership positions in the South Bay American Medical Women’s Association and the California Medical Association. Dr. Xu received her M.D. from University of Pittsburgh’s School of Medicine. She did her Internal Medicine residency at Yale New Haven Hospital, and her Allergy, Asthma and Immunology fellowship training at the UCSF and Stanford Combined Allergy, Asthma and Immunology Fellowship Program. Dr. Xu is fluent in both Mandarin and Shanghainese. She has been an allergy sufferer herself for many years and is passionate about bringing the same levels of symptom relief and satisfaction in treatment to all her patients.
